5.5.5 Outputting Debugging Information to the Console

When you log in to the device through a console, you can output debugging messages to the
console for query in real time.
Context
Do as follows on the switch configured with the information center:
Procedure
Step 1 Configuring Debugging Information to be output through the Channel
